Output 6ab32a85228e5402fc6c1f270c7b3ece52f573af1b8b713c89198048c59b59ce:0

value
45903694
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f9c4c519e93a8d169fca8a6347d1342521ecfc7 OP_EQUALVERIFY OP_CHECKSIG
address
1JU9JRZKg95nxepGadsc9rxn2XbnEkwZQJ
transaction
6ab32a85228e5402fc6c1f270c7b3ece52f573af1b8b713c89198048c59b59ce
spent
true